ItemMetadata Clase
Cuando se invalida, representa los metadatos asociados a un elemento en el ámbito de sincronización.
Espacio de nombres: Microsoft.Synchronization.MetadataStorage
Ensamblado: Microsoft.Synchronization.MetadataStorage (en Microsoft.Synchronization.MetadataStorage.dll)
Sintaxis
'Declaración
Public MustInherit Class ItemMetadata
'Uso
Dim instance As ItemMetadata
public abstract class ItemMetadata
public ref class ItemMetadata abstract
[<AbstractClassAttribute>]
type ItemMetadata = class end
public abstract class ItemMetadata
Notas
Los metadatos de un elemento contienen su versión de creación, su versión actual, su identificador global y un valor que indica si el elemento se ha eliminado del almacén de elementos. Los metadatos también pueden contener campos personalizados de acuerdo con la definición de la clase FieldSchema que se usa para inicializar los metadatos de la réplica.
Metadata Storage Service implementa ItemMetadata. Para obtener una instancia de esta implementación de ItemMetadata, primero cree un objeto SqlMetadataStore. A continuación, cree u obtenga un objeto ReplicaMetadata y, a continuación, llame a CreateItemMetadata o ReplicaMetadata..::..FindItemMetadataById.
La implementación de Metadata Storage Service de esta clase no guarda los cambios de propiedad en el disco hasta que el objeto se pasa a SaveItemMetadata.
Notas a los herederos
Al heredar de ItemMetadata, debe invalidar todos sus miembros.
Jerarquía de herencia
System. . :: . .Object
Microsoft.Synchronization.MetadataStorage..::..ItemMetadata
Seguridad para subprocesos
Todos los miembros públicos static (Shared en Visual Basic) de este tipo son seguros para subprocesos. No se garantiza que los miembros de instancia sean seguros para subprocesos.
Vea también
Referencia
Microsoft.Synchronization.MetadataStorage Espacio de nombres